Like most of these polls, the results are skewed by the manner in which the question is asked.

The word "Need" implies that the AMA is essential to the activity of model aviation. Put another way, would model aviation exist without the AMA? I think it probably would but on a much smaller scale. There are plenty of countries around the world where modeling is pursued without benefit of the AMA or similar organizations.

Furthermore, by asking if "WE" need the AMA confuses the question further by not defining who "We" is. Some of us get more benefit from our membership in the AMA than others. Modelers living in Muncie benefit to a greater degree than those living elsewhere. RC modelers get more benefit from the AMA insurance than rubber power modelers or control line modelers. Competition focused modelers benefit from sanctioned events that the sport modeler does not. Ones sense of "NEED" depends on their chosen activity.

So do ALL modelers NEED the AMA? Probably not. Should we support the AMA regardless of our modeling interest, for the benefits they offer to overall modeling activities in this country? I vote yes.
